Cross Section andT20in O° Deuteron Breakup at 2.1 GeV

Abstract
Cross sections and T20 analyzing powers for dApX are presented. A shoulder in the cross section previously reported at higher energies and for carbon is observed for H, C, and Ti at the same d-c.m.-frame proton momentum, q=0.35 GeV/c. At q<0.2 GeV/c both cross-section and T20 data depend only weakly upon the target atomic number A. Calculations in the plane-wave impulse approximation with several NN wave functions, and with either a ΔΔ or a six-quark component added, are discussed.
